16-bit MSP430 core at 16 MHz — what it buys you

It runs at 16 MHz and carries 2 KB of Flash program memory (2K x 8) plus 256 x 8 bytes of RAM. This is a through-hole part in a 20-pin DIP (20-PDIP, 0.300" body width), so it fits standard breadboards and sockets.

Peripherals and data conversion — built-in ADC saves a chip

An 8-channel 10-bit ADC is on-die, so a separate external converter is unnecessary for thermistor, potentiometer, or current-sense resistor readout.
